The Riverside County Board of Supervisors approved a wildlife management agreement for the five county-operated airports including French Valley Airport and Hemet-Ryan Airport.The supervisors’ 5-0 vote Tuesday, Jan. 26, approved a five-year agreement between the county’s Transportation Land Management Agency and the U.S. Department of Agriculture. The agreement also includes work plans for the French Valley, Hemet-Ryan, Jacqueline Cochran, Chiriaco Summit and Blythe airports.In September 2014, the Federal Aviation Administration gave the county a grant to conduct a wildlife assessment at French Valley Airport, Hemet-Ryan Airport and Jacqueline Cochran Regional Airport, which is in Thermal.
